From: <bal...@us...> - 2003-10-22 20:45:27
|
Update of /cvsroot/gemrb/gemrb/gemrb/GUIScripts In directory sc8-pr-cvs1:/tmp/cvs-serv23171/gemrb/GUIScripts Modified Files: StartOpt.py Start.py GUIOPT8.py GUIOPT7.py GUIOPT6.py GUIOPT12.py Log Message: Fixed some GUI Scripts Index: StartOpt.py =================================================================== RCS file: /cvsroot/gemrb/gemrb/gemrb/GUIScripts/StartOpt.py,v retrieving revision 1.3 retrieving revision 1.4 diff -C2 -d -r1.3 -r1.4 *** StartOpt.py 21 Oct 2003 20:51:08 -0000 1.3 --- StartOpt.py 22 Oct 2003 20:19:29 -0000 1.4 *************** *** 5,24 **** def OnLoad(): global OptionsWindow ! GemRB.LoadWindowPack("START") ! OptionsWindow = GemRB.LoadWindow(0) ! SoundButton = GemRB.GetControl(OptionsWindow, 0) ! Disabled1Button = GemRB.GetControl(OptionsWindow, 3) ! GameButton = GemRB.GetControl(OptionsWindow, 4) ! GraphicButton = GemRB.GetControl(OptionsWindow, 1) ! Disabled2Button = GemRB.GetControl(OptionsWindow, 2) ! BackButton = GemRB.GetControl(OptionsWindow, 5) ! GemRB.SetControlStatus(OptionsWindow, Disabled1Button, 0x00000003); ! GemRB.SetControlStatus(OptionsWindow, Disabled2Button, 0x00000003); GemRB.SetControlStatus(OptionsWindow, SoundButton, 0x00000000); GemRB.SetControlStatus(OptionsWindow, GameButton, 0x00000000); GemRB.SetControlStatus(OptionsWindow, GraphicButton, 0x00000000); GemRB.SetControlStatus(OptionsWindow, BackButton, 0x00000000); - GemRB.SetText(OptionsWindow, Disabled1Button, "") - GemRB.SetText(OptionsWindow, Disabled2Button, "") GemRB.SetText(OptionsWindow, SoundButton, 17164) GemRB.SetText(OptionsWindow, GameButton, 17165) --- 5,18 ---- def OnLoad(): global OptionsWindow ! GemRB.LoadWindowPack("GUIOPT") ! OptionsWindow = GemRB.LoadWindow(12) ! SoundButton = GemRB.GetControl(OptionsWindow, 8) ! GameButton = GemRB.GetControl(OptionsWindow, 9) ! GraphicButton = GemRB.GetControl(OptionsWindow, 7) ! BackButton = GemRB.GetControl(OptionsWindow, 11) GemRB.SetControlStatus(OptionsWindow, SoundButton, 0x00000000); GemRB.SetControlStatus(OptionsWindow, GameButton, 0x00000000); GemRB.SetControlStatus(OptionsWindow, GraphicButton, 0x00000000); GemRB.SetControlStatus(OptionsWindow, BackButton, 0x00000000); GemRB.SetText(OptionsWindow, SoundButton, 17164) GemRB.SetText(OptionsWindow, GameButton, 17165) *************** *** 29,34 **** GemRB.SetEvent(OptionsWindow, GraphicButton, 0x00000000, "GraphicPress") GemRB.SetEvent(OptionsWindow, BackButton, 0x00000000, "BackPress") - GemRB.SetEvent(OptionsWindow, Disabled1Button, 0x00000000, "") - GemRB.SetEvent(OptionsWindow, Disabled2Button, 0x00000000, "") GemRB.SetVisible(OptionsWindow, 1) return --- 23,26 ---- *************** *** 36,39 **** --- 28,32 ---- def SoundPress(): global OptionsWindow + GemRB.UnloadWindow(OptionsWindow) GemRB.SetNextScript("GUIOPT7") return *************** *** 41,44 **** --- 34,38 ---- def GamePress(): global OptionsWindow + GemRB.UnloadWindow(OptionsWindow) GemRB.SetNextScript("GUIOPT8") return *************** *** 46,49 **** --- 40,44 ---- def GraphicPress(): global OptionsWindow + GemRB.UnloadWindow(OptionsWindow) GemRB.SetNextScript("GUIOPT6") return *************** *** 51,54 **** --- 46,50 ---- def BackPress(): global OptionsWindow + GemRB.UnloadWindow(OptionsWindow) GemRB.SetNextScript("Start") return Index: Start.py =================================================================== RCS file: /cvsroot/gemrb/gemrb/gemrb/GUIScripts/Start.py,v retrieving revision 1.1 retrieving revision 1.2 diff -C2 -d -r1.1 -r1.2 *** Start.py 21 Oct 2003 15:12:32 -0000 1.1 --- Start.py 22 Oct 2003 20:19:29 -0000 1.2 *************** *** 13,16 **** --- 13,17 ---- MoviesButton = GemRB.GetControl(StartWindow, 2) DisabledButton = GemRB.GetControl(StartWindow, 5) + GemRB.CreateLabel(OptionsWindow, 0xffff0000, 0,450,640,30, "REALMS", "GemRB Ver 0.0.1", 1); GemRB.SetControlStatus(StartWindow, DisabledButton, 0x00000003); GemRB.SetControlStatus(StartWindow, SinglePlayerButton, 0x00000000); *************** *** 46,49 **** --- 47,51 ---- def OptionsPress(): global StartWindow + GemRB.UnloadWindow(StartWindow) GemRB.SetNextScript("StartOpt") return Index: GUIOPT8.py =================================================================== RCS file: /cvsroot/gemrb/gemrb/gemrb/GUIScripts/GUIOPT8.py,v retrieving revision 1.2 retrieving revision 1.3 diff -C2 -d -r1.2 -r1.3 *** GUIOPT8.py 21 Oct 2003 21:29:52 -0000 1.2 --- GUIOPT8.py 22 Oct 2003 20:19:29 -0000 1.3 *************** *** 109,112 **** --- 109,113 ---- global GamePlayWindow, TextAreaControl GemRB.SetVisible(GamePlayWindow, 0) + GemRB.UnloadWindow(GamePlayWindow) GemRB.SetNextScript("StartOpt") return *************** *** 115,118 **** --- 116,120 ---- global GamePlayWindow, TextAreaControl GemRB.SetVisible(GamePlayWindow, 0) + GemRB.UnloadWindow(GamePlayWindow) GemRB.SetNextScript("StartOpt") return Index: GUIOPT7.py =================================================================== RCS file: /cvsroot/gemrb/gemrb/gemrb/GUIScripts/GUIOPT7.py,v retrieving revision 1.2 retrieving revision 1.3 diff -C2 -d -r1.2 -r1.3 *** GUIOPT7.py 21 Oct 2003 20:50:42 -0000 1.2 --- GUIOPT7.py 22 Oct 2003 20:19:29 -0000 1.3 *************** *** 66,69 **** --- 66,70 ---- def CharacterSoundPress(): global SoundWindow, TextAreaControl + GemRB.UnloadWindow(SoundWindow) GemRB.SetNextScript("GUIOPT12") return *************** *** 71,75 **** def OkPress(): global SoundWindow, TextAreaControl ! GemRB.SetVisible(SoundWindow, 0) GemRB.SetNextScript("StartOpt") return --- 72,76 ---- def OkPress(): global SoundWindow, TextAreaControl ! GemRB.UnloadWindow(SoundWindow) GemRB.SetNextScript("StartOpt") return *************** *** 77,81 **** def CancelPress(): global SoundWindow, TextAreaControl ! GemRB.SetVisible(SoundWindow, 0) GemRB.SetNextScript("StartOpt") return --- 78,82 ---- def CancelPress(): global SoundWindow, TextAreaControl ! GemRB.UnloadWindow(SoundWindow) GemRB.SetNextScript("StartOpt") return Index: GUIOPT6.py =================================================================== RCS file: /cvsroot/gemrb/gemrb/gemrb/GUIScripts/GUIOPT6.py,v retrieving revision 1.1 retrieving revision 1.2 diff -C2 -d -r1.1 -r1.2 *** GUIOPT6.py 21 Oct 2003 15:12:32 -0000 1.1 --- GUIOPT6.py 22 Oct 2003 20:19:29 -0000 1.2 *************** *** 77,81 **** def OkPress(): global OptionsWindow, TextAreaControl ! GemRB.SetVisible(OptionsWindow, 0) GemRB.SetNextScript("StartOpt") return --- 77,81 ---- def OkPress(): global OptionsWindow, TextAreaControl ! GemRB.UnloadWindow(OptionsWindow) GemRB.SetNextScript("StartOpt") return *************** *** 83,87 **** def CancelPress(): global OptionsWindow, TextAreaControl ! GemRB.SetVisible(OptionsWindow, 0) GemRB.SetNextScript("StartOpt") return --- 83,87 ---- def CancelPress(): global OptionsWindow, TextAreaControl ! GemRB.UnloadWindow(OptionsWindow) GemRB.SetNextScript("StartOpt") return Index: GUIOPT12.py =================================================================== RCS file: /cvsroot/gemrb/gemrb/gemrb/GUIScripts/GUIOPT12.py,v retrieving revision 1.1 retrieving revision 1.2 diff -C2 -d -r1.1 -r1.2 *** GUIOPT12.py 21 Oct 2003 20:51:38 -0000 1.1 --- GUIOPT12.py 22 Oct 2003 20:19:29 -0000 1.2 *************** *** 56,60 **** def OkPress(): global SoundWindow, TextAreaControl ! GemRB.SetVisible(SoundWindow, 0) GemRB.SetNextScript("GUIOPT7") return --- 56,60 ---- def OkPress(): global SoundWindow, TextAreaControl ! GemRB.UnloadWindow(SoundWindow) GemRB.SetNextScript("GUIOPT7") return *************** *** 62,66 **** def CancelPress(): global SoundWindow, TextAreaControl ! GemRB.SetVisible(SoundWindow, 0) GemRB.SetNextScript("GUIOPT7") return --- 62,66 ---- def CancelPress(): global SoundWindow, TextAreaControl ! GemRB.UnloadWindow(SoundWindow) GemRB.SetNextScript("GUIOPT7") return |